Transaction e28bd39be72fa4843640198c93b2dafb3700ced783c589f5693666a22b593537
1 Input
1 Output
-
e28bd39be72fa4843640198c93b2dafb3700ced783c589f5693666a22b593537:0
- value
- 104681
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6def161129497f6b7f857d493e12958b098de4f3 OP_EQUAL
- address
- 3BiHzTGG8EqVqNtYnPzqzo8a1oCGvAZ7ov